# GreenPulse watering scheduler — production env file.
# Please review each value carefully before tagging a release. The scheduler
# polls the Verdalia moisture-sensor gateway every fifteen minutes, and any
# misconfiguration here can silently skip watering windows for an entire zone.
# Timezone, polling cadence, and retry limits are set in config/defaults.
# The gateway rejects unauthenticated polls, so the signing credential for
# the Verdalia API must be present. Add it directly below this line.

vault entry, yajef-haduf: VAULT_KEY3=95f

Handover: Cartolith tile prefetcher. The queue drains fine under normal load, but the zoom-level fanout spikes memory when a region over 2,000 tiles is requested. I added a soft cap and a shed path; alerts fire at 80% heap. If paged, check the fanout gauge before restarting — restarts lose the warm cache. Current production settings are recorded below.

deployment values, kawip-kafog:
belath:
  pin: 3709
  tenant: ulaox
  seal: seal_25075386
  metrics_host: metrics.belath.halixhq.test
  standby_team: gormir
  escalation: wenys-fenwyn
  nonce: 26e5f7

Ticket #2907 — Signature check fails on report builder export

Support: customers exporting from the Tallyvane report builder see a signature verification error after the sorting-stability patch. The patch changed row ordering in grouped exports, which altered the serialized payload, so exports signed before the patch now fail verification against cached manifests. Advise customers to regenerate reports; old exports cannot be re-verified. Fresh exports are signed with the key below.

signing key of fadug-haweg = bky19_x2JJNa4RuE34mQa9TgK

## Limits and Quotas

Plugin authors targeting the Spoolwright microservice should assume every hook runs inside a bounded worker. Payloads over the size cap are rejected before your plugin is invoked, and long-running transforms are killed at the wall-clock limit, so design for idempotent retries. Quotas are enforced per tenant, not per plugin, which means a noisy neighbor inside the same Lanternpress workspace can consume shared headroom. The enforced tuning constants are listed below.

constants for yaduf-fahag:
BUDGETS = {
    "kelix": 528,
    "briwyn": 734,
}